Using Scripts and Programming
For those with programming skills, writing a script to generate 1000 random names can be a fun and educational project. This method allows for complete customization and control over the name generation process. Here's a simple example of a Python script that generates 1000 random names:
import random
# Lists of first and last names
first_names = ['Alice', 'Bob', 'Charlie', 'David', 'Eve', 'Frank', 'Grace', 'Heidi', 'Ivan', 'Judy']
last_names = ['Smith', 'Johnson', 'Williams', 'Brown', 'Jones', 'Garcia', 'Miller', 'Davis', 'Rodriguez', 'Martinez']
# Generate 1000 random names
random_names = [f"{random.choice(first_names)} {random.choice(last_names)}" for _ in range(1000)]
# Print the names
for name in random_names:
print(name)
This script uses predefined lists of first and last names and randomly combines them to generate 1000 unique names. You can easily modify the lists to include names from different cultures and backgrounds, ensuring a diverse and inclusive output.

Ensuring Diversity and Inclusivity in 1000 Random Names
Diversity and inclusivity are crucial when generating a list of 1000 random names. A diverse set of names reflects the rich tapestry of human culture and heritage, making your work more authentic and relatable. Here are some tips to ensure diversity and inclusivity:
- Include names from different cultures and backgrounds. This can include names from various ethnicities, religions, and regions.
- Consider gender diversity. Ensure that your list includes names that are traditionally associated with different genders, as well as gender-neutral names.
- Avoid stereotypes and biases. Be mindful of cultural sensitivities and avoid names that may perpetuate stereotypes or biases.
- Use a variety of name lengths and structures. This can include single names, compound names, and names with different spelling variations.

For Developers
As a developer, having a list of 1000 random names can be useful for populating databases with realistic data for testing purposes. Here are some tips for using your list of 1000 random names:
- Ensure that the names are diverse and inclusive, reflecting the real-world diversity of your user base.
- Use a variety of name lengths and structures to simulate real-world data more accurately.
- Consider using names from different cultures and backgrounds to test how your application handles internationalization and localization.
